Feature incantation indentation
Definition The act or process of using formulas and/or usually rhyming words, sung or spoken, with occult ceremonies, for the purpose of raising spirits, producing enchantment, or creating other magical results. The act of indenting or state of being indented.

Visual trap between incantation and indentation

A purely visual mix-up. incantation (/ɪnkænˈteɪʃən/) and indentation (/ˌɪndɛnˈteɪʃən/) are said differently, so reading them aloud is the quickest way to catch the wrong one. On the page they stay close: they share most of their letters but differ in 2 positions.
